Legend of Destruction: Film Screening and Discussion

Sanctuary 257 West 88th Street, New York, NY, United States

Join us for a screening and discussion of "Legend of Destruction," depicting the Second Temple's fall in 70 CE amid Roman rule. Created with 1,500 paintings by David Polonsky and Michael Faust, the film highlights themes of greed, corruption, and fanaticism.
